NICE TRY: Tring Rugby club aiming to return to top of the table in new year

 Published on: 9th February 2024   |   By: Panayiota Demosthenous   |   Category: Uncategorized

Tring Rugby are reflecting on recent developments within the club, as well as looking forward to an exciting new year.

The team were delighted to announce their new sponsor partner Huel in August last year, meaning they are now officially called Huel Tring Rugby.

The club has four senior teams in addition to the 400-plus minis, juniors and colts that play every Sunday during the season at Cow Lane, with ages ranging from two-and-a-half to 18 years old.

A spokesperson for the club said: “Our girls’ team has combined with Aylesbury and Leighton Buzzard to provide more resources.

“We’re very proud of our former players, Zoe Harrison and Helena Rowland, who have played for England Women Red Roses in the World Cup and at the Olympics!”

Huel Tring Rugby’s 4th team has recently been created out of the Egg Chasing for Breakfast club, which is a touch rugby team for ‘retired’ players who want to resurrect their playing days but not necessarily with full-on physicality.

The spokesperson continued: “Our 1st team plays in Regional 1 South East League which is Level 5, only just below the National Leagues, punching well above our weight for a town of Tring’s size.

“We finished the 2022/23 season well in 5th place and we are looking to finish the last third of this season with some big results to get us back up to the top of the table!”
